No Whishin,
Above or below the Sandy Brion <font size="2" face="verdana,arial,helv">We were up near Bonneville, not far past the Fishery, maybe 1/2 mile? The hookups seemed to be in deeper water on the edge of the channel.
We were closer to the Washington side in 63 ft. of water. We were about 100 yards above the Washington side range markers just upriver from the Fishery.
All on smelt. In fact, the fish were puking up live smelt when we boated them. I didn't pay attention to what others were using. I heard some hot boats were using anchovies.
A lot of action around us besides the No. 1 boat and Eric Linde's boat.
Best bet would be to launch at the Fishery.
